Advantages of Using an Exercise Bike

Exercise bikes offer a myriad of advantages that make them an exceptional investment for anyone aiming to improve their fitness. Here's a list of the leading benefits:

  1. Low Impact: Exercise bikes are gentle on the joints, making them appropriate for individuals with injuries or those who are older.
  2. Cardiovascular Health: Regular biking helps improve heart health and increases stamina.
  3. Burns Calories: A stationary bicycle workout can burn a substantial amount of calories, adding to weight-loss and management.
  4. Benefit: You can cycle anytime, despite weather, making it easier to stick with a routine.
  5. Variety: Most exercise bikes provide adjustable settings and resistance levels, permitting users to tailor workouts to their personal fitness levels.
  6. Space-Saving Options: Many contemporary stationary bicycle come with compact designs, making them ideal for apartments or small homes.

Kinds Of Exercise Bikes

When thinking about an exercise bike, it's necessary to understand the different types readily available on the marketplace. Each type has its unique features and benefits. Here's a breakdown of the most popular options:

1. Upright Bikes

Upright bikes resemble traditional bicycles and need the user to sit upright. They are great for simulating outdoor biking.

2. Recumbent Bikes

Recumbent bikes provide a reclined seating position, which supports the back and supplies convenience. They're appropriate for individuals with neck and back pain or those recuperating from injuries.

3. Spin Bikes

Spin bikes are developed for high-intensity workouts and include a heavy flywheel. They are perfect for users who enjoy biking classes and desire a more extreme workout.

4. Hybrid Bikes

Hybrid bikes integrate elements of upright and recumbent designs, offering versatility and convenience. They can be a terrific choice for those who desire the very best of both worlds.

Features to Consider When Buying an Exercise Bike

When purchasing an exercise bike, it's necessary to consider a number of features to ensure you make the finest choice for your fitness journey. Here's a list of key features to evaluate:

  • Adjustable Resistance: This function permits you to increase or decrease the problem of your workout.
  • Monitor/Display: A screen that shows metrics such as speed, range, calories burned, and heart rate can improve your exercise experience.
  • Comfy Seat: Look for bikes with adjustable seats to guarantee correct fit and convenience throughout trips.
  • Integrated Workouts: Some bikes feature predetermined workout programs, offering a structured approach to your training.
  • Bluetooth Connectivity: Many contemporary bikes allow connectivity to fitness apps or music, adding a satisfying element to sessions.
  • Weight Capacity: Ensure the bike can accommodate your weight and size.

Frequently Asked Questions About Exercise Bikes

1. How frequently should I use an exercise bike?

It is advised to use the stationary bicycle at least 3-5 times a week for optimal cardiovascular health and fitness gains.

2. The length of time should my workouts be?

For newbies, start with 20-30 minute sessions, gradually increasing to 45-60 minutes as your fitness enhances.

3. Will using a stationary bicycle help me reduce weight?

Yes, when combined with a healthy diet, using an exercise bike can be an efficient way to burn calories and lose weight.

4. Do I need special shoes for a spin bike?

While not required, biking shoes that clip into the pedals can enhance your exercise efficiency on a spin bike.
